xman appears broken on my Mandrake 8.0 system, updated with
all the XFree86-4.2.0-10mdk related packages, and all of the
security updates. xman *used* to work with my original 8.0
system. I think something in the updates broke it. I've got
the following relevant components installed:
groff-1.16.1-7.2mdk
man-1.5h1-9mdk
X11R6-contrib-4.2.0-10mdk
I've done a little testing and convinced myself that xman
no longer identifies bzip'd manual pages as existing. An
uncompressed manual page in /usr/X11R6/man/man1 is found; it
wasn't found when compressed (bzip'd).
xman also ignores the MANPATH environment variable. I
uncompressed a manual page and put it in my local manual stash;
it wasn't found, in spite of being in $MANPATH, which is:
/usr/local/man:/usr/man:/usr/X11R6/man:/usr/share/man:~/man:/usr/lib/perl5/man
Beyond that, when xman finds the manual page, it can't read it
correctly. Instead it bombs with
"sh: zsoelim: command not found"
The string "zsoelim" is in the xman binary. Searching through
the list of files in the entire Mandrake 8.0 PowerPack, the only
zsoelim related files I find are:
/usr/share/man/de/man1/zsoelim.1.bz2
/usr/share/man/pl/man1/zsoelim.1.bz2
They don't do much good, even if they were installed on my "en"
system.
Checking on rpmfind.net for zsoelim I find that it's part of the
man-1.5k packages in the "PLD Distribution" and part of the
groff-1.1[78] packages on Redhat, ASP and Yellow Dog
distributions. I had a look at the ChangeLog for thd PLD man
package and found the note "added zsoelim as link to soelim (it
exists in man_db; xman requires it)" in the log. I made this
link:
ln -s soelim /usr/bin/zsoelim
as root. Now the uncompressed manual page displays just fine
with xman. The bzip compressed manual pages still aren't found,
unless I specify the manual section, e.g. "rman.1" instead of
"rman". When I do that, xman finds rman.1x.bz2, treats it as an
uncompressed manual page, and displays garbage.
Oddly enough gzip compressed manual pages *ARE* found. Looking
through the xman binary, gzip does appear in there, but bzip
doesn't. Xman will correcty uncompress and display gzip'd manual
pages.
I hope someone can use some of this info to dig deeper and find a
solution.
